Problema al conectar LCD 16x2 con TinkerCad (la pantalla no muestra mensaje)

Soy principiante, quiero programar un contador con una pantalla LCD en TinkerCad, seguí tutoriales para conectarla con la librería <LiquidCrystal.h> pero aparentemente hay algo mal no sé si en el programa o en la conexión que la pantalla no muestra mensaje, al iniciar el programa la pantalla se enciende pero no está el "hola mundo". Y el potenciómetro lo muevo y no cambia absolutamente nada, no sé si tenga algo que ver. Al no encontrar solución acudo a este foro, espero puedan ayudarme. Adjunto el circuitoy el código para que lo visualicen.


(sé que a lo mejor la conexión no es lo ideal o más ordenado, soy muy nuevo ajaja)

#include <LiquidCrystal.h>
int rs = 7;
int e = 6;
int d4 = 5;
int d5 = 4;
int d6 = 3;
int d7 = 2;

LiquidCrystal lcd(rs, e, d4, d5, d6, d7);

void setup(){
  lcd.begin(16,2);    
}

void loop(){
  lcd.setCursor(0, 0);
  lcd.print("Hola mundo");    
}

Según el esquema que has puesto el pin GND del display lo has dejado conectado al potenciometro pero no está conectado a ningún GND del arduino: revisa las conexiones.

1 Like

This topic was automatically closed 180 days after the last reply. New replies are no longer allowed.